什么是Clash路由
Clash是一款基于Go语言开发的多平台代理工具,Clash路由是其重要功能之一。通过Clash路由,用户可以灵活配置网络代理规则,实现自定义的网络访问控制和转发功能。
配置文件说明
Clash的配置文件采用YAML格式,以下是一个简单的配置文件示例: yaml port: 7890 socks-port: 7891 redir-port: 7892 allow-lan: true mode: Rule …
port
:Clash监听的HTTP代理端口socks-port
:Clash监听的SOCKS5代理端口redir-port
:Clash监听的纯透明代理端口allow-lan
:是否允许局域网设备连接mode
:代理模式
路由功能
Clash路由功能可以帮助用户自定义规则并实现灵活的网络代理设置,常见的路由功能包括:
- 规则配置:可根据域名、IP、地区等信息设置代理规则
- 混淆规则:用于规避一些网络审查技术,防止流量被识别
- 自动代理:根据特定规则自动选择不同的代理
- 分流规则:设定不同的网络请求流量按需走不同的代理通道
常见问题FAQ
如何添加自定义规则?
要添加自定义规则,可以编辑配置文件,按照规则格式指定相应的代理设置。
Clash路由如何实现流量分流?
Clash路由可以通过配置规则,设定不同的流量走不同的代理通道,实现流量分流的效果。
为什么Clash配置文件无法生效?
如果Clash配置文件无法生效,可以先检查文件格式是否正确,然后尝试重启Clash服务。
如何排查Clash路由无法连接的问题?
可以先检查网络是否正常,以及Clash配置文件中代理设置是否正确,如有需要,可以尝试切换不同的代理节点。
正文完